School Operations


 
Patrick Nelson, Associate Superintendent for School Operations, oversees school operations within the Amphitheater School District. This oversight includes responsibility for the daily activities, programs, and personnel issues for the district's 18 schools, K-12. Mr. Nelson serves in the Superintendent's Cabinet and directly supervises the Executive Directors of Student Services and Curriculum and Instruction. 

National, State and District testing administrations and analysis along with supervision of school administrative hiring fall in Mr. Nelson's purview. He oversees the programmatic planning for the New High School and coordinates the efforts of the district's long-term disciplinary hearings. 

Among the departments that report to Mr. Nelson are elementary libraries, open enrollment, psychology, health services, language acquisition, Native American education, and REACH (Gifted Education). Specific areas that he gathers data and provides analysis include intersessions, open enrollment, special projects and interscholastic activities.
